This one-page summer-themed worksheet contains fun summer images that are perfect for food and beach themes. These images include:
- Smiling sun
- Sand pail
- Sunglasses
- Beach ball
- Starfish
- Flip-flops
- Sunhat
- Coconut drink
- Sand castle
- Watermelon
- Lifebuoy
- Ice cream
- Conch
- Popsicle
After you download the PDF to your computer, all you’ll need to do is print it on Letter-sized (8.5 x 11 inches) paper and give it to your kids so they can practice finding and counting cute summer themed objects.
